The global Robotic Automated Fiber Placement (AFP) market size is predicted to grow from US$ 374 million in 2025 to US$ 639 million in 2032; it is expected to grow at a CAGR of 7.9% from 2026 to 2032.

In 2025, global Robotic Automated Fiber Placement (AFP) production reached approximately 170 units, with an average global market price of around 2.25 M US$/unit.

Robotic Automated Fiber Placement (AFP) is an advanced composite material manufacturing technology that integrates industrial robotics with precision fiber placement processes, designed to efficiently and accurately lay continuous fiber-reinforced materials (such as carbon fiber tows pre-impregnated with epoxy resin) onto molds or mandrels to form high-performance composite structures. Composed of a robotic arm, a specialized placement head, fiber tow feeding systems, heating and compaction modules, and intelligent control software, the system enables automated, programmable placement of fiber tows in specific orientations (typically 0?, +45?, -45?, and 90?) to build up plies with balanced mechanical properties in all directions. Each fiber tow can be independently controlled, cut, and restarted, allowing the system to adapt to complex curved surfaces and variable part geometries, minimize material waste, and ensure consistent layup precision that surpasses manual methods or traditional automated tape laying (ATL) technology. It is characterized by high efficiency, high precision, and strong adaptability, serving as a core technology for manufacturing lightweight, high-strength composite components in high-performance industries.

The demand for Robotic Automated Fiber Placement (AFP) is driven by the growing adoption of composite materials across aerospace, automotive, wind energy, and marine industries, as well as the global emphasis on lightweighting, energy efficiency, and sustainable manufacturing. From the demand side, the expansion of commercial and military aerospace programs (such as aircraft wing and fuselage manufacturing) requires high-precision AFP systems to produce complex composite structures; the shift toward electric vehicles (EVs) and fuel-efficient vehicles drives demand for AFP to manufacture lightweight components that reduce energy consumption; the growth of the wind energy sector also boosts demand for AFP to produce longer, more aerodynamic turbine blades. Additionally, the need to replace manual layup processes to improve production consistency, reduce labor costs, and meet strict industry certification standards further fuels market demand. In terms of business opportunities, developing high-efficiency, multi-tow AFP systems with advanced heating and compaction technologies can cater to the demand for large-scale, high-throughput production in aerospace and wind energy sectors. Providing customized solutions for different industries (e.g., compact AFP systems for automotive small-component manufacturing, large-gantry AFP systems for aircraft fuselages) can enhance market competitiveness. Cooperating with composite material suppliers, aircraft manufacturers, and wind turbine producers to integrate AFP into their production lines, as well as offering technical training and after-sales maintenance services, can expand market coverage. Furthermore, integrating AI and digital twin technologies to optimize placement paths, reduce material waste, and enable real-time process monitoring can improve product added value and seize opportunities in the intelligent manufacturing trend.
